Exceeded expectations. Given the vintage that produced softer, less structured wines, and a winemaking style that I've shifted away from (use of barrique, etc.), I opened this bottle with low expectations. First sip, muddled and oaky. Gave it a very long decant. Went through the mysterious transformation that happens at times with Nebbiolo. Emerged with classic rose and tar, integrated oak, fine tanins, rich fruit, balance, and a nice finish. Pleasant surprise.

Not kept properly for first few years, so when I opened the bottle and tasted green pepper (pyrzenes?) I thought it was defective. However, before pouring it out, I tried again and the off taste vanished. What was left was good--the tannins yielded a nice mouthfeel although I really don't have anything remarkable to say about this wine except that I'm glad it was still good.
